サクサク読めて、アプリ限定の機能も多数!
トップへ戻る
大谷翔平
clover.fcg.world
PHPのスレッドセーフ版(TS)とノンスレッドセーフ版(NTS)の違いを理解するには、(1)Webサーバーが同時に複数のHTTPリクエストを処理する方法、(2)Webサーバーがphpと通信する方法、の2つを理解することが必要である。 ここではWebサーバーとしてApacheを例にとって説明する。 Apacheが同時に複数のHTTPリクエストを処理する方法2つの方法がある。 (1) スレッドを使用する方法。即ち、1つのHTTPリクエストに1つのスレッドを割り当てる方法。worker MPMと呼ばれる。 (2) プロセスを使用する方法。即ち、1つのHTTPリクエストに1つのプロセスを割り当てる方法。prefork MPMと呼ばれる。 Windows版のApache 2.系は(1)である。つまりマルチスレッド方式である。 ApacheがPHPと通信する方法これも2つの方法がある。 (1) php
このページを最初にブックマークしてみませんか?
『clover.fcg.world』の新着エントリーを見る
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く